summ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orSamuli Suominen <ssuominen@gentoo.org>2008-12-25 07:14:03 +0000
committerSamuli Suominen <ssuominen@gentoo.org>2008-12-25 07:14:03 +0000
commit65003627d02bcd694363b488b048e2d08557fe7c (patch)
tree3879c35695fab0dc7d6fb5e9a8f88f9a17bedc3a /dev-libs/liboil
parentReassign to freedesktop herd. (diff)
downloadhistorical-65003627d02bcd694363b488b048e2d08557fe7c.tar.gz
historical-65003627d02bcd694363b488b048e2d08557fe7c.tar.bz2
historical-65003627d02bcd694363b488b048e2d08557fe7c.zip
old
Package-Manager: portage-2.1.6.2/cvs/Linux 2.6.27.7 i686
Diffstat (limited to 'dev-libs/liboil')
-rw-r--r--dev-libs/liboil/Manifest10
-rw-r--r--dev-libs/liboil/files/liboil-0.3.10-sse2revert.diff11
-rw-r--r--dev-libs/liboil/files/liboil-0.3.12-dontbuild-examples.patch122
-rw-r--r--dev-libs/liboil/liboil-0.3.10-r1.ebuild37
-rw-r--r--dev-libs/liboil/liboil-0.3.12.ebuild37
-rw-r--r--dev-libs/liboil/liboil-0.3.14.ebuild29
-rw-r--r--dev-libs/liboil/liboil-0.3.15.ebuild6
7 files changed, 5 insertions, 247 deletions
diff --git a/dev-libs/liboil/Manifest b/dev-libs/liboil/Manifest
index d47b98bb5f69..751e272fd443 100644
--- a/dev-libs/liboil/Manifest
+++ b/dev-libs/liboil/Manifest
@@ -1,12 +1,4 @@
-AUX liboil-0.3.10-sse2revert.diff 508 RMD160 aa6cfa6c8600d655893169ae7bc3705bdda6f0c3 SHA1 f7aa38adcbbd24b340a38a071caa522915dc9e63 SHA256 94ca438c25fe1130d621eee9c6f8e0bf883d6114eff643f11b64e2a452f55527
-AUX liboil-0.3.12-dontbuild-examples.patch 3783 RMD160 d7b4ae24cb29ff982c75c17dadac79348a5292f5 SHA1 7aca923fdbbdc639fff8939b02e1df8e57dbdb21 SHA256 22280e9aac7c14ec719c49d635dea1c50b03157846a4efcbdcc9c2eff3aa54b9
-DIST liboil-0.3.10.tar.gz 860303 RMD160 585413d5955b08b24cec18f588927ac071a44098 SHA1 00183731d417047a3b7715532b9d6ca5cce16cc4 SHA256 4587753a023550a066abe59a7e467c1af35b9f5e81bfb40a12463ad2df8f088c
-DIST liboil-0.3.12.tar.gz 810532 RMD160 0fb494f816d60889a745320bd021add972be1684 SHA1 b6bf01ba31ce090e426391a9ea8ef6daf6739e96 SHA256 9be2cdd17214935b0dd2bac1508c9db1df88c60bba91652f0a2944aa93a7b53d
-DIST liboil-0.3.14.tar.gz 819559 RMD160 91ce7a87c90e0092fd94c4d075e3fe09f6903a21 SHA1 5de4eedf0f4673b6c44e462d4d1caeb34f2126b6 SHA256 a40c09db6ee24e03aa81f58329a57e45e55462a2e0f619b3796d4bf942c23f2f
DIST liboil-0.3.15.tar.gz 822195 RMD160 ba6a4889dd8c16f62dee5c238e019b42066e6a9b SHA1 8791e3399aae619b89a1d00f40ffcafc7d7f5d9b SHA256 ae5e3b03a72dd4d12accbe7a6022e4e8570fa309defec9846341384d0a657fd4
-EBUILD liboil-0.3.10-r1.ebuild 972 RMD160 6dddb32ac4015a959176a85ee9eb9b3c0d8d7670 SHA1 b52d066b98e6fc5881b1633833f9fc89386f29ec SHA256 f5b4ddc0c24bc41b96950bb8fdcc444eb7d8e7fbbab6733acd55e1d8bcea3649
-EBUILD liboil-0.3.12.ebuild 992 RMD160 89bbb43978f9e2292bfea9f8fb9a063fb9836584 SHA1 8089549f2f8ceac454aecac51edc3c27159d3dcc SHA256 da8a6123bd0255346ad8707f339df0d2e36cd796745d3984584640af9ecfb461
-EBUILD liboil-0.3.14.ebuild 820 RMD160 97a90d038f5e2834b761e2c040eab421ed1b28bc SHA1 1a9671ef31c4587b4d284bfec5a91586e0574cb8 SHA256 b764da7373288dbe4979029c97c20e5e28592aa05cfce367ba7c6044c96dfd51
-EBUILD liboil-0.3.15.ebuild 884 RMD160 8a9060a5d3c82bfc2ea99c56552225a61168d138 SHA1 e2575cbf30f70f6cc09b13e73341b2045139d3c3 SHA256 8f0edb080122af46372838cdc7153631c6ef171c9f4866ebabd1f99a13ae1579
+EBUILD liboil-0.3.15.ebuild 935 RMD160 f93d5475a627d13af7ca0b42022b90f9193de81f SHA1 ae79794ae8bea9ba080286698b31d3eba8237b8d SHA256 8bf256c53b11268670010aa09cce565b261ac15d3a3fb8afb7a70fa254c2902c
MISC ChangeLog 8430 RMD160 9764ee8f421ade9327561312b9a107cc50408488 SHA1 847e3fccd956263c8d916e99e23ecd8ce2212bde SHA256 aba885997d8f148a80f3902d752d7e8565f40932910c45f52dad4ce294522dc2
MISC metadata.xml 239 RMD160 43d9aecb8e923b569a18ae6e5aab55ef9438394a SHA1 6a98c4a7d62e030d70f279a318b00dc1079a56f6 SHA256 5d929c534d63615358eacbd035a386109d5deebdc7bb562511b4a6338ee2bbb8
diff --git a/dev-libs/liboil/files/liboil-0.3.10-sse2revert.diff b/dev-libs/liboil/files/liboil-0.3.10-sse2revert.diff
deleted file mode 100644
index 8f4cfa748f17..000000000000
--- a/dev-libs/liboil/files/liboil-0.3.10-sse2revert.diff
+++ /dev/null
@@ -1,11 +0,0 @@
---- m4/as-intrinsics.m4-3.10 2006-12-11 16:04:34.000000000 +0300
-+++ m4/as-intrinsics.m4 2006-12-11 16:06:00.000000000 +0300
-@@ -69,7 +69,7 @@
-
- save_CFLAGS="$CFLAGS"
- CFLAGS="$CFLAGS -msse2"
-- AC_TRY_COMPILE([#include <emmintrin.h>], [__m128i a; a = _mm_setzero_si128(); a = _mm_srli_epi16(a,8)], [flag_ok=yes], [flag_ok=no])
-+ AC_TRY_COMPILE([#include <emmintrin.h>], [__m128d a; a = _mm_setzero_pd(); a = _mm_srli_epi16(a,8)], [flag_ok=yes], [flag_ok=no])
- CFLAGS="$save_CFLAGS"
-
- $1="-msse2"
diff --git a/dev-libs/liboil/files/liboil-0.3.12-dontbuild-examples.patch b/dev-libs/liboil/files/liboil-0.3.12-dontbuild-examples.patch
deleted file mode 100644
index 7b2394e7235c..000000000000
--- a/dev-libs/liboil/files/liboil-0.3.12-dontbuild-examples.patch
+++ /dev/null
@@ -1,122 +0,0 @@
-Index: liboil-0.3.12/examples/audioresample/Makefile.am
-===================================================================
---- liboil-0.3.12.orig/examples/audioresample/Makefile.am
-+++ liboil-0.3.12/examples/audioresample/Makefile.am
-@@ -1,8 +1,8 @@
-
--noinst_PROGRAMS = test_functable1
-+EXTRA_PROGRAMS = test_functable1
-
--noinst_LTLIBRARIES = libaudioresample.la
--#noinst_PROGRAMS = audioresample_test
-+EXTRA_LTLIBRARIES = libaudioresample.la
-+#EXTRA_PROGRAMS = audioresample_test
-
- libaudioresample_la_SOURCES = functable.c resample.c
- libaudioresample_la_CFLAGS = $(LIBOIL_CFLAGS) $(GLIB_CFLAGS)
-Index: liboil-0.3.12/examples/huffman/Makefile.am
-===================================================================
---- liboil-0.3.12.orig/examples/huffman/Makefile.am
-+++ liboil-0.3.12/examples/huffman/Makefile.am
-@@ -1,5 +1,5 @@
-
--noinst_PROGRAMS = huffman_test
-+EXTRA_PROGRAMS = huffman_test
-
- huffman_test_SOURCES = \
- huffman.c \
-Index: liboil-0.3.12/examples/jpeg/Makefile.am
-===================================================================
---- liboil-0.3.12.orig/examples/jpeg/Makefile.am
-+++ liboil-0.3.12/examples/jpeg/Makefile.am
-@@ -1,7 +1,7 @@
-
-
--noinst_LTLIBRARIES = libjpeg.la
--noinst_PROGRAMS = jpeg_test jpeg_rgb_test
-+EXTRA_LTLIBRARIES = libjpeg.la
-+EXTRA_PROGRAMS = jpeg_test jpeg_rgb_test
-
- libjpeg_la_SOURCES = \
- jpeg.c \
-Index: liboil-0.3.12/examples/Makefile.am
-===================================================================
---- liboil-0.3.12.orig/examples/Makefile.am
-+++ liboil-0.3.12/examples/Makefile.am
-@@ -3,7 +3,7 @@ SUBDIRS = jpeg md5 uberopt work huffman
-
- bin_PROGRAMS = oil-bugreport
-
--noinst_PROGRAMS = example1 oil-graph oil-inspect oil-test memcpy-speed \
-+EXTRA_PROGRAMS = example1 oil-graph oil-inspect oil-test memcpy-speed \
- oil-suggest printcpu oil-mt19937 report oil-random
-
-
-Index: liboil-0.3.12/examples/md5/Makefile.am
-===================================================================
---- liboil-0.3.12.orig/examples/md5/Makefile.am
-+++ liboil-0.3.12/examples/md5/Makefile.am
-@@ -1,6 +1,6 @@
-
-
--noinst_PROGRAMS = md5sum
-+EXTRA_PROGRAMS = md5sum
-
- md5sum_SOURCES = md5sum.c
- md5sum_CFLAGS = $(LIBOIL_CFLAGS)
-Index: liboil-0.3.12/examples/taylor/Makefile.am
-===================================================================
---- liboil-0.3.12.orig/examples/taylor/Makefile.am
-+++ liboil-0.3.12/examples/taylor/Makefile.am
-@@ -1,5 +1,5 @@
-
--noinst_PROGRAMS = example1
-+EXTRA_PROGRAMS = example1
-
-
- example1_SOURCES = example1.c
-Index: liboil-0.3.12/examples/uberopt/Makefile.am
-===================================================================
---- liboil-0.3.12.orig/examples/uberopt/Makefile.am
-+++ liboil-0.3.12/examples/uberopt/Makefile.am
-@@ -3,9 +3,9 @@ EXTRA_DIST = example.c
-
-
- if HAVE_GLIB
--noinst_PROGRAMS = uberopt
-+EXTRA_PROGRAMS = uberopt
- else
--noinst_PROGRAMS =
-+EXTRA_PROGRAMS =
- endif
-
- uberopt_SOURCES = uberopt.c
-Index: liboil-0.3.12/examples/videoscale/Makefile.am
-===================================================================
---- liboil-0.3.12.orig/examples/videoscale/Makefile.am
-+++ liboil-0.3.12/examples/videoscale/Makefile.am
-@@ -1,7 +1,7 @@
-
-
--noinst_LTLIBRARIES = libvideoscale.la
--#noinst_PROGRAMS = videoscale_test
-+EXTRA_LTLIBRARIES = libvideoscale.la
-+#EXTRA_PROGRAMS = videoscale_test
-
- libvideoscale_la_SOURCES = vs_4tap.c vs_image.c vs_scanline.c
- libvideoscale_la_CFLAGS = $(LIBOIL_CFLAGS)
-Index: liboil-0.3.12/examples/work/Makefile.am
-===================================================================
---- liboil-0.3.12.orig/examples/work/Makefile.am
-+++ liboil-0.3.12/examples/work/Makefile.am
-@@ -1,8 +1,8 @@
-
- if HAVE_GLIB
--noinst_PROGRAMS = work
-+EXTRA_PROGRAMS = work
- else
--noinst_PROGRAMS =
-+EXTRA_PROGRAMS =
- endif
-
- work_SOURCES = work.c
diff --git a/dev-libs/liboil/liboil-0.3.10-r1.ebuild b/dev-libs/liboil/liboil-0.3.10-r1.ebuild
deleted file mode 100644
index 718f6386e93a..000000000000
--- a/dev-libs/liboil/liboil-0.3.10-r1.ebuild
+++ /dev/null
@@ -1,37 +0,0 @@
-# Copyright 1999-2007 Gentoo Foundation
-#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/dev-libs/liboil/liboil-0.3.10-r1.ebuild,v 1.11 2007/04/06 13:18:13 dertobi123 Exp $
-
-inherit flag-o-matic autotools
-
-DESCRIPTION="library of simple functions that are optimized for various CPUs"
-HOMEPAGE="http://www.schleef.org/liboil/"
-SRC_URI="http://www.schleef.org/${PN}/download/${P}.tar.gz"
-
-LICENSE="BSD-2"
-SLOT="0.3"
-KEYWORDS="~alpha amd64 arm hppa ia64 ppc ppc64 sh sparc x86 ~x86-fbsd"
-IUSE="doc"
-
-RDEPEND="=dev-libs/glib-2*"
-DEPEND="${RDEPEND}"
-
-src_unpack() {
- unpack ${A}
- cd "${S}"
- epatch "${FILESDIR}"/liboil-0.3.10-sse2revert.diff
- AT_M4DIR="m4" eautoreconf
-}
-
-src_compile() {
- strip-flags
- filter-flags -O?
- append-flags -O2
- econf $(use_enable doc gtk-doc) || die "econf failed"
- emake -j1 || die "emake failed"
-}
-
-src_install() {
- emake -j1 DESTDIR="${D}" install || die
- dodoc AUTHORS ChangeLog NEWS README
-}
diff --git a/dev-libs/liboil/liboil-0.3.12.ebuild b/dev-libs/liboil/liboil-0.3.12.ebuild
deleted file mode 100644
index 5e7cf0cbf0f6..000000000000
--- a/dev-libs/liboil/liboil-0.3.12.ebuild
+++ /dev/null
@@ -1,37 +0,0 @@
-# Copyright 1999-2008 Gentoo Foundation
-#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/dev-libs/liboil/liboil-0.3.12.ebuild,v 1.8 2008/02/12 13:02:55 flameeyes Exp $
-
-inherit flag-o-matic autotools
-
-DESCRIPTION="library of simple functions that are optimized for various CPUs"
-HOMEPAGE="http://liboil.freedesktop.org/"
-SRC_URI="http://liboil.freedesktop.org/download/${P}.tar.gz"
-
-LICENSE="BSD-2"
-SLOT="0.3"
-KEYWORDS="alpha amd64 arm hppa ia64 ppc sh sparc x86 ~x86-fbsd"
-IUSE="doc"
-
-DEPEND="=dev-libs/glib-2*"
-
-src_unpack() {
- unpack ${A}
- cd "${S}"
- epatch "${FILESDIR}"/liboil-0.3.10-sse2revert.diff
- epatch "${FILESDIR}"/${P}-dontbuild-examples.patch
- AT_M4DIR="m4" eautoreconf
-}
-
-src_compile() {
- strip-flags
- filter-flags -O?
- append-flags -O2
- econf $(use_enable doc gtk-doc) || die "econf failed"
- emake -j1 || die "emake failed"
-}
-
-src_install() {
- emake -j1 DESTDIR="${D}" install || die
- dodoc AUTHORS ChangeLog NEWS README
-}
diff --git a/dev-libs/liboil/liboil-0.3.14.ebuild b/dev-libs/liboil/liboil-0.3.14.ebuild
deleted file mode 100644
index 82c132b11847..000000000000
--- a/dev-libs/liboil/liboil-0.3.14.ebuild
+++ /dev/null
@@ -1,29 +0,0 @@
-# Copyright 1999-2008 Gentoo Foundation
-#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/dev-libs/liboil/liboil-0.3.14.ebuild,v 1.3 2008/07/02 12:35:09 drac Exp $
-
-inherit flag-o-matic
-
-DESCRIPTION="library of simple functions that are optimized for various CPUs"
-HOMEPAGE="http://liboil.freedesktop.org/"
-SRC_URI="http://liboil.freedesktop.org/download/${P}.tar.gz"
-
-LICENSE="BSD-2"
-SLOT="0.3"
-KEYWORDS="~alpha ~amd64 ~arm ~hppa ~ia64 ~ppc ~ppc64 ~sh ~sparc ~x86 ~x86-fbsd"
-IUSE="doc"
-
-DEPEND="=dev-libs/glib-2*"
-
-src_compile() {
- strip-flags
- filter-flags -O?
- append-flags -O2
- econf $(use_enable doc gtk-doc) || die "econf failed"
- emake -j1 || die "emake failed"
-}
-
-src_install() {
- emake -j1 DESTDIR="${D}" install || die
- dodoc AUTHORS ChangeLog NEWS README
-}
diff --git a/dev-libs/liboil/liboil-0.3.15.ebuild b/dev-libs/liboil/liboil-0.3.15.ebuild
index a00c1b0dd4d9..e9d009b2f597 100644
--- a/dev-libs/liboil/liboil-0.3.15.ebuild
+++ b/dev-libs/liboil/liboil-0.3.15.ebuild
@@ -1,6 +1,6 @@
# Copyright 1999-2008 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/dev-libs/liboil/liboil-0.3.15.ebuild,v 1.8 2008/12/07 12:04:38 vapier Exp $
+# $Header: /var/cvsroot/gentoo-x86/dev-libs/liboil/liboil-0.3.15.ebuild,v 1.9 2008/12/25 07:14:03 ssuominen Exp $
inherit flag-o-matic
@@ -13,7 +13,9 @@ SLOT="0.3"
KEYWORDS="alpha amd64 arm hppa ia64 ppc ppc64 sh sparc x86 ~x86-fbsd"
IUSE="doc"
-DEPEND="=dev-libs/glib-2*"
+RDEPEND="=dev-libs/glib-2*"
+DEPEND="${RDEPEND}
+ doc? ( dev-util/gtk-doc )"
src_compile() {
strip-flags